I don't think it gets respect it deserves mostly because of that FU bore diameter.

I bought a set of dies for it. They came with 2 expander balls - 1 for .308 and 1 for .311. So, that means every time you size it, it is getting the neck worked excessively. This also means that if you have a .308 bore on your rifle, that the chamber neck is excessive. And it means that if you shoot a 308 bullet in a 311 bore, you are getting gas blow-by.
